Output 625858d91ba8938511e917346c74d19bb83c4a056baa5e1c56cd08d6a1c0c1ae:4

value
8802459
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50de98a999824ba4e9c3f5fbfb0eeef77896f7ad OP_EQUAL
address
MFGkx3MFd6nWDhjgjeYMDrD3DaeV2QuNgq
transaction
625858d91ba8938511e917346c74d19bb83c4a056baa5e1c56cd08d6a1c0c1ae
spent
true